Overview of position

Treatment of severe acute malnutrition (SAM) is one of the key components of PND activities serviced through BPHS NGOS. It is primarily implemented in the emergency affected provinces where the prevalence of SAM is high. The services will be expanded as part of emergency response once there is emergency induced SAM cases. Therapeutic nutrition supplies (e.g F-75, F-100 and RUTF) are core elements of the services. PND manage the overall supply chain including forecasting, requesting, distributing, and collecting the reports on a quarterly basis.

Job Description

Under the overall supervision of the Programme Officer (Disaster Risk Reduction) and direct supervision of the Senior Programme Associate (DRR-Engineering); and, in collaboration with relevant Units in Afghanistan Country Office, the successful candidate will be responsible and accountable for the following duties and responsibilities.

 

Core Functions / Responsibilities:

 

  1. Assist to prepare feasible and cost-effective structural design, calculations, drawings, and details for Disaster Risk Mitigation Infrastructures including Weir intake, Side intake, Check Dam, Canal, medium cross drainage structures and other structures Under SNFI-DRR Program.
  2. Assist to prepare hydraulic analysis and calculations for water management hydraulic structures including bill of quantities for construction material, machinery, and labourer and other resources and estimates as per the local rates. considering relevant standard specifications in use in the country and elsewhere for similar works.
  3. Contribute to advise on all design and construction related issues considering the structural parts of the infrastructures under construction. Provide assistance to the topographic surveying to determine proper data collection needed for hydraulic and structure design purposes.
  4.  Support comprehensive on-site technical assessments, to determining the suitability of potential intervention locations and for technical design purposes. In a relevant manner, prepare summary reports of the technical assessments and attend pre-bid site visits as necessary.
  5. Collaborate with the topographical engineer in the on-site assessments and provide guidance for surveillance purposes; and participate in the field visits before commencing infrastructure construction to assess the site preparations, if needed.
  6. Assist in Liaison with governmental line departments, Community Councils, and community elders at provincial level, during the technical assessment and during the construction work to propose alternative solutions for the problems that may arise during all the stages of the project.
  7. Support the field implementation as assigned by the Senior Engineer and provide feedback and technical information regarding the potential project in the target areas.
  8. Inform the DRR Senior Engineer on major issues affecting the project activities and provide recommendations to ensure optimal quality of all the project schedules.
  9. Perform such other duties as may be assigned by the Supervisor.
